摘要

Historically, the development of antiviral drugs has lagged behind the development of other antimicrobial agents. Since the early 1950s when the search began for antiviral agents, the demand for new antiviral strategies has increased gradually and remarkably. Multiple factors have contributed to this increasing demand and research for newer antiviral agents. The ever-increasing incidence of acute herpes infections, the prevalence of chronic viral infections such as HIV and hepatitis B and C, along with the emergence of new challenging viruses such as the SARS coronavirus causing pandemics have put an impetus to our research on antivirals. Antiviral drugs share the common property of being virustatic; they are active only against replicating viruses and do not affect latent viruses [1].
